CAUTION
Risks for certain groups of people
Danger to children and persons with
reduced physical, sensory or mental
abilities (e.g. people with disabilities
to some extent, older persons with im-
paired physical and mental abilities)
or who lack experience and knowledge
(e.g. older children).
This appliance can be used by chil-
■
dren aged eight years and up, and by
persons with reduced physical, senso-
ry or mental abilities, or who lack ex-
perience and/or knowledge, if they
are supervised or have been instruct-
ed in the safe use and understand the
risks associated with its use.
Children should not be allowed to
■
play with the appliance nor should
they have access to the appliance
when left unattended.
Cleaning and user maintenance must
■
not be carried out by children unless
they are supervised.
Keep children away from the door
■
glass! The glass door can become
very hot during operation and pose a
risk of burning!
Safety
Risks when handling the
appliance
Fire hazard!
Only ever operate the appliance with
■
the oven door closed.
Do not cover cakes or roasts being
■
cooked in the appliance with baking
parchment. Do not allow food, bak-
ing parchment and aluminium foil to
come into contact with the heating
elements.
Do not place food to be grilled at the
■
back of the heating element where
it is especially hot there. Fatty foods
can catch fi re.
Do not store temperature-sensitive,
■
combustible or fl ammable objects
in the appliance! If the appliance
is switched on unintentionally they
may deform or ignite.
Do not use the appliance for storage
■
purposes.
If food is prepared in oil, in fat or with
■
alcohol, do not leave the appliance
unattended! The food may ignite.
In case of a fi re in the appliance: Do
■
not open the door!
In case of cookware fi re: Immediately
■
cover with the lid or with a fi re blan-
ket!
Never extinguish burning oil or fat
■
with water!
If a fi re starts, immediately turn all
■
switches to zero and switch off the
automatic circuit breakers and/or un-
screw the fuses. To extinguish the fi re,
use a suitable fi re extinguisher with
the designation 'F' or a fi re blanket.
